1

Acquire Supercharger On the market On-line United states of america

News Discuss 
LSA Supercharger For Sale The current categorization is that a supercharger can be a form of pressured induction that is mechanically driven (commonly by a belt in the motor's crankshaft), versus a turbocharger, that is powered via the kinetic Electrical power with the exhaust gases. On the other hand, up https://fyodoru865whs6.scrappingwiki.com/user

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story